Lima City Council approves multiple first-reading ordinances, schedules liquor hearing and makes appointments

Council voted 7–0 on six ordinances on first reading, authorized a clerk filing to request a Division of Liquor Control hearing, appointed Bill Jackson to the Silver Citizens Advisory Committee and excused a councilor’s absence.

Lima City Council voted unanimously on a slate of ordinances on first reading and took several administrative actions at its meeting, including directing staff to request a hearing with the Ohio Division of Liquor Control and appointing a member to a citizens advisory committee.

The council passed six ordinances on first reading by recorded 7–0 votes. Ordinance 75-25 authorizes the mayor to apply for, receive and administer Visit Greater Lima grant funds for Lima Stadium Park. Ordinance 76-25 authorizes a contract with Maramor Industries Inc.; Ordinance 78-25 authorizes a contract with Sig Sauer Inc. for police department firearms; Ordinance 79-25 amends codified ordinances governing part-time seasonal positions; and Ordinance 80-25 authorizes a contract with Core & Main LP for the utilities department.
